Block 431,652
Block Hash
e29ae7073384fc7a4f07c8c77fd300cc2aeb2408389bb7b3c70f2ed5c5a3f90f
Previous Block Hash
9535794f53a065a2a50bd7455b64a1cbea11ad532b0e7e8845d54319b7c006c9
Mined
Transactions
4
Difficulty
27.02 M
Size
850 bytes
Transactions (4)
1 input, 1 output
31,250.00678
PEPE
1 input, 2 outputs
324,236.18118
PEPE
1 input, 2 outputs
133,637.38008
PEPE
1 input, 2 outputs
324,231.17892
PEPE